Контрольные задания > №4. В программе «:=» обозначает оператор присваивания, знаки «+», «-», «*» и «/» соответственно операции сложения, вычитания, умножения и деления. Правила выполнения операций и порядок действий соответствуют правилам арифметики. Определите значение переменной a после выполнения алгоритма:
a := 6
b := 4
b := a/2*b
a := 2*a + 3*b
Вопрос:
№4. В программе «:=» обозначает оператор присваивания, знаки «+», «-», «*» и «/» соответственно операции сложения, вычитания, умножения и деления. Правила выполнения операций и порядок действий соответствуют правилам арифметики. Определите значение переменной a после выполнения алгоритма:
a := 6
b := 4
b := a/2*b
a := 2*a + 3*b
Ответ:
Распишем выполнение алгоритма по шагам:
1. a := 6 (a присваивается значение 6)
2. b := 4 (b присваивается значение 4)
3. b := a/2*b (b присваивается значение (6/2)*4 = 3*4 = 12)
4. a := 2*a + 3*b (a присваивается значение 2*6 + 3*12 = 12 + 36 = 48)
Ответ: 48.